Dahr el Moghr
Dahr el Moghr is a mountain in Bekaa, Lebanon and has an elevation of 1,365 metres. Dahr el Moghr is situated nearby to the locality El Harqât, as well as near El Hemmâr.Places in the Area

Fourzol
Village
Ferzol, also spelled Forzol, Ferzul or Fourzol, is a village located in the Zahlé District of the Beqaa Governorate in Lebanon. It lies approximately six to eight kilometres north of Zahlé, the principal city of the Beqaa Valley, along the road toward Baalbek, at an elevation of roughly 1,000 metres above sea level. Fourzol is situated 3 km east of Dahr el Moghr.

Niha
Village

Niha is a village in the Bekaa Valley about 18 km north of Zahlé. It is famous for its Roman archeological ruins in the outskirts, and in particular two lower Roman temples that date back to the 1st century AD. Niha is situated 5 km east of Dahr el Moghr.
